I worked as a second shooter for a while before I became a primary and I knew several that would only hire seconds that shot the same camera system as they did because they wanted the same skin tones , color etc that their brand produced to give their wedding package a uniform appearance. If the had Canon gear they would not even talk to a Nikon shooter and vice versa.
I would be more interested in the second's photographic talent and the results they produced.
The answer she gave you is definitely BS
I shot Canon when I did weddings but when I retired from that I sold my Canon stuff and bought a K5 and really like it a lot more
